Description

Haulotte Group SA, through its subsidiaries, designs, manufactures, and markets people and material lifting equipment. Its products include people lifting equipment comprising push-arounds, vertical masts, scissor lifts, articulating and telescopic booms, trailer mounted booms, and self-propelled booms. The company also provides shield bars, lighting systems, emission systems, and screens, as well as apps for the lifting equipment. In addition, it offers spare parts; provides training, repair, and financing services; and rents lifting equipment. The company markets and sells its products in Europe, the Asia Pacific, North America, and Latin America. It provides solutions for civil and military applications; rental companies; and logistics, manufacturing, airport operations, maintenance, and retail sectors. The company was founded in 1881 and is based in Lorette, France. Haulotte Group SA is a subsidiary of Solem S.A.
